第一次软工作业完成啦!
回首这个作业的完成过程,我是很有收获。这个作业有几个难点:1、在给定目录下读取TXT文件的内容;2、从读到的内容中分析出单词;3、统计单词的出现频率并输出。
我之前只学习过C和java,但是我觉得我的知识储备不能解决这些问题,只能开始学习C#,所以我要一边学习,一边编写,感觉很难受。还好最后我勉强完成了。
这是我的结果:
测试数据:
性能分析:
结果:
完成以后,我发现C#真的很好用,也有很多有用的函数,例如用于目录的directory,用于文件读写的StreamReader和StreamWriter,用于储存单词的List,还有用于统计单词出现次数的哈希Hashtable等。